The flag is created by activist Michael Page


Time for a fast history course, people!

The bisexual flag was designed by bisexual activist

Michael Page

in 1998 after realizing many members of the bisexual area struggled feeling linked to the rainbow Pride flag.

Page pointed out that lots of bi people thought omitted of certain Pride activities, and planned to produce a symbol especially for the bisexual area.

But solidarity was not the actual only real purpose behind the bi banner. Webpage additionally planned to

foster a feeling of bi presence

.  In the end, bi erasure continues to be lively and happened to be even worse back the 90s.

To really make the banner as easily accessible as you can, webpage don’t add any trademarks or patents, but instead announced it 100per cent cost-free for commercial use—which is strictly the reason we arrive at see numerous beautiful bi flags at Pride!

The bi flag assisted start up Bisexual Visibility time


The bi banner wasn’t the only thing created to promote bisexual visibility—an whole getaway came right after. In 1999, the bisexual society started marking every September 23rd as

Bisexual Visibility Day

.

Since that time, bisexual visibility has actually expanded to the full week ????. Bisexual Awareness day is celebrated yearly from Sep sixteenth – 23rd and is also a powerful way to honor and celebrate the bi folks in lifetime. (such as yourself)

Fun fact: since it had been more difficult for bisexual individuals to locate each other, bi activists worked collectively in on-line chatrooms to acquire another and draw understanding to this getaway. Even today, social networking remains a strong instrument to connect bi people.

The hues in the bisexual flag have a particular definition


The bi flag is not just pretty to check at—it has some pretty cool symbolism connected with the history.

The layer of green or fuchsia at the very top is said to express individuals having same-gender appeal, eg homosexual or lesbian individuals.

The layer of blue at the top symbolizes those who have contrary gender destinations.

In addition to coating of lavender towards the bottom (a mix of bluish and pink) represents people who are drawn to that from the exact same genders or various men and women. AKA, bi people ✨

There seemed to be an effort at generating a bi flag emoji


Advocacy for bisexual men and women undoubtedly has not ended at production of the banner. Now men and women are demanding a digital banner. Yep, we would like a bi banner emoji!

Many social media programs have actually a rainbow banner emoji, (absolutely today a trans one as well ????️‍⚧️), but there is but to-be a bi banner. However, just last year, a software engineer and bisexual community supporter
Tanner Marino
reached out over the Unicode Consortium and asked for a bisexual flag, simply to have his proposition denied. (It Seems That, the Unicode Consortium don’t consider it could be utilized really frequently…)

However Marino began a petition that achieved over 10k signatures. You heard that right, folks—queer people show UP!

Unfortuitously, Unicode does not get petitions into account within emoji-choosing procedure, so there provides however becoming a bisexual banner emoji. But our hands will still be entered. Here is hoping that bi folks (and any other queer communities currently inadequate an emoji because of their banner)  manage to get thier emojis shortly.
